Acquisition Sparks Interest: Key Details Unveiled

Adani Green Energy Ltd (AGEL), one of India’s top listed solar companies, has officially announced the acquisition of a 1.2 GW operational solar asset portfolio from a foreign renewable player, believed to be headquartered in Southeast Asia. The deal, valued at approximately ₹7,800 crore ($940 million), marks one of the largest acquisitions in India’s clean energy sector this year.

The portfolio includes assets spread across Rajasthan, Gujarat, and Tamil Nadu, with long-term Power Purchase Agreements (PPAs) already secured with state distribution companies. According to the press release, the assets have an average remaining PPA life of 19 years and are expected to generate stable cash flows with an internal rate of return (IRR) estimated at 11.5%.


Management Commentary

In a statement, Mr. Vneet Jaain, Managing Director and CEO of AGEL, said:

“This acquisition is aligned with our strategy to scale up rapidly while maintaining our disciplined approach to value creation. The new assets are operational, income-generating, and will immediately add to our EBITDA, strengthening our long-term energy supply capabilities.”

He further noted that AGEL’s cumulative capacity—installed and under development—has now crossed 15 GW, reinforcing its status as the largest solar power company in India and among the top globally.


Analyst View: Positive Short-Term Sentiment

Market analysts and brokerage firms have responded positively to the news. According to Motilal Oswal Financial Services, the acquisition strengthens AGEL’s position in a highly competitive market and provides a strong tailwind for near-term stock performance.

“This acquisition gives AGEL significant leverage by adding operational assets that require minimal ramp-up. We expect the market to price in this addition favorably, potentially triggering a rally in the stock starting Monday,” said Siddharth Bhandari, Senior Energy Analyst at Motilal Oswal.

Jefferies India also upgraded its stance on AGEL from "Hold" to "Buy", with a revised target price of ₹2,120, up from ₹1,780, citing improved earnings visibility and stronger cash flows.


Market Context: Solar Stocks See Renewed Momentum

The acquisition comes at a time when India’s renewable energy stocks are witnessing a resurgence amid supportive government policies, growing ESG inflows, and rising global energy prices. The Ministry of New and Renewable Energy (MNRE) recently announced plans to achieve 500 GW of non-fossil fuel capacity by 2030, giving a policy push to companies like AGEL, Tata Power Solar, and ReNew Power.

Solar stocks, in particular, have outperformed the broader indices over the past six months. AGEL has gained nearly 28% year-to-date, while sectoral peers such as Sterling and Wilson Renewable Energy have rallied over 35%.

Broader Implications for Sector M&A Activity

This acquisition could set the tone for more consolidation in the renewable energy sector, especially as smaller firms face rising capital costs and struggle to scale. With international players seeking exits or partnerships amid changing geopolitical dynamics, larger Indian players like Adani Green, NTPC Green Energy, and Tata Power are likely to lead acquisition-led growth.
